Ubuntu 8.10 (Intrepid Ibex)


Website


Facts:
  • Ubuntu comes with Gnome desktop
  • Ubuntu is a Debian based distribution
  • Ubuntu is a full bodied distro that is arguably the most popular Linux distro in the world

What I liked:
  • The classy Ubuntu look (I happen to like brown) and an improvement over Heron's look
  • Ubuntu is new-user friendly
  • I had no problems with the live CD whatsoever, no hangups or starting issues which is often an issue
  • Internet connection detected right away, no fuss

What I didn't like:
  • I felt there were few applications for the size of the live CD
  • F-Spot crashed and nearly crashed the live CD session
  • I felt there could have been fewer games and more apps

Summary:
I felt that this version of Ubuntu is not that much different from the last. I didn't get that much of a 'different' vibe from it, although I didn't test everything. But of course, my requirements are for ease of use for the new user, so I would have to give it a B+ for looks, an A- for use..all in all, a very newbie friendly distro as Ubuntu is known for.
